    The International Centre for Radio Astronomy Research

    Founded in 2009, the centre is a joint venture between Curtin University, the University of Western Australia and the State Government of Western Australia.

    ICRAR has grown from 15 people initially to about 250, including staff and students now making it one of the biggest astronomical research institutions in Australia. The original goal for the centre was to bring the SKA to Australia and support the Australian bid to host the project, while conducting cutting-edge research, engineering and data science utilising the SKA precursor instruments, ASKAP and MWA.
